How To Get Motivated to Clean the House

Have you ever planned on cleaning the house but weren't motivated?People drag their feet when cleaning.It can be overwhelming if you have a big mess to clean up.It's hard to start, but once you do you will find it easy to keep going.You will have a clean house if you get the motivation.

Step 1: A list can be made.

If you feel like you don't know where to begin, make a list of each part of your house you need to clean.You can focus on one thing at a time if you break up the work into manageable bits.You can make a list of all the rooms in your house that need to be cleaned.You can organize the work by tasks, for example, "Polish silver, dust bookshelves, take out the trash, vacuum carpets."

Step 2: Set an alarm.

Setting an alarm can make it easier to clean because you know when to stop.Cleaning can take all day if you aren't working within a certain time.Setting an alarm will help you stay focused.You can either set an alarm for each room or for the amount of time you will be cleaning.Setting a timer will make you do a race against the clock so that you will be cleaning faster.

Step 3: Don't think you have to clean everything.

It is possible to make your home look better by doing a small amount of cleaning.It is not an all or nothing task to clean.Do as much as you can for that day.Try to come up with a routine for cleaning.A few days a week for forty minutes is more manageable than an entire afternoon of cleaning.

Step 5: While you clean, play music.

Music can be a motivator and mood-booster.Play music that is positive and energetic.This will get you moving.You can even play music that makes you want to dance.Make a list of fun, energetic songs to listen to while you clean.You don't have to stop and change songs.

Step 10: All distraction should be removed.

If you have a device that distracts you from your cleaning, turn it off.You should not do a project at the same time as you are cleaning.The only thing you want to do is clean, so don't include anything else in the equation.Put your electronics in a different room.You can tell a friend to only give them back to you once your house is clean.

Step 11: Start with a single task.

Pick a single task.It doesn't have to be the biggest task.The sense of accomplishment you will have when you finish will make you want to keep going.You don't have to think too hard about where to start.You can keep going if you start anywhere.

Step 12: Don't worry about throwing things away.

As you clean, carry a trash bag with you.You can recycle things you don't use anymore.The rest of the cleaning process can be more manageable if you get rid of excess items in your home.

Step 13: It's a good idea to save less noticeable tasks for the last.

Don't start with a task that has a small reward.Pick up the clothes on the floor if your bedroom is a mess.It will make your room look better.You want to keep cleaning if you do tasks that make a big difference.

Step 14: As you finish the tasks, cross them off from your list.

You will get a huge sense of accomplishment if you finish what you have already done.It's a good way to show yourself that you can complete your goal if you keep going.

Step 15: Take before and after pictures.

Before and after completing each task, take a picture.This will show you how far you have come and will make you feel good about your work.

Step 16: Don't get distracted on breaks.

Taking breaks every thirty minutes or forty minutes may be necessary, but be careful to time these breaks.Get back to work after ten or fifteen minutes.You should not take breaks longer than fifteen minutes.To make sure you don't get caught up, consider setting an alarm.
